Every devotee of Lord Ayyappa is familiar with the harivarasanam song. Here we present you with the meaning of Harivarasanam song. This was composed by Sri Kambankkudy Kulathur Srinivasa Iyer.
This song is played every night at Sabarimala before closing the temple.
Harivarasanam Vishwamohanam
Haridadhiswaram aaradhyapadhukam
Arivimardhanam Nithyanarthanam
Hariharathmajam Devamashraye
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
One who is the repository of Hari’s boons and enchanter of the Universe
One who is the essence of Hari’s grace and whose holy feet is worshipped
One who kills enemies of good thought and who enacts the cosmic dance everyday
Oh Son of Hari and Hara , We take refuge in you
I take refuge in you, I take refuge in you
Saranakirtanam Bhaktamanasam
Bharanalolupam Narthanalasam
Arunabhasuram Bhoothanayakam
hariharathmajam Devamashraye
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
One who likes song of refuge and who is in the mind of his devotees
One who is the great ruler and who loves to dance
One who shines like the rising sun and who is the King of all beings
Oh Son of Hari and Hara, We take refuge in you
I take refuge in you, I take refuge in you
Pranayasathyakam Praananayakam
Pranathakalpakam Suprabhanjitham
Pranavamandiram Keerthanapriyam
Hariharathmajam Devamashraye
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
One whose soul is truth and who is the dear one of all souls
One who created the universe and who shines with a glittering halo
One who is the temple of Om and who loves songs
Oh son of Hari and Hara, We take refuge in you
I take refuge in you, I take refuge in you
Thuragavahanam Sundarananam
Varagadhayudham Vedavavarnitham
Gurukrupakaram Keerthanapriyam
Hariharathmajam Devamashraye
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
One who rides on a horse and who has a pretty face
One who has a blessed mace as weapon
One who bestows grace like a teacher and who loves songs
Oh Son of Hari and Hara, We take refuge in you
I take refuge in you, I take refuge in you
Tribhuvanarchitam Devathathmakam
Trinayanam Prabhum Divyadeshikam
Tridashapoojitham Chinthithapradam
Hariharathmajam Devamashraye
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
One who is worshipped by the three worlds and who is the soul of all Gods
One who is the lord of Shiva and is worshipped by the devas
One who is worshipped three times a day and whose thought is fulfilling
Oh son of Hari and Hara, We take refuge in you
I take refuge in you, I take refuge in you
Bhavabhayapaham Bhavukavaham
Bhuvanamohanam Bhoothibhooshanam
Dhavalavahanam Divyavaranam
Hariharathmajam Devamashraye
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
One who destroys all fears and who brings prosperity
One who is the enchanter of the Universe and who wears holy ash as ornament
One who rides a white elephant
Oh son of Hari and Hara, We take refuge in you
I take refuge in you, I take refuge in you
Kalamrudusmitham Sundarananam
Kalabhakomalam Gathramohanam
Kalabhakesari Vajivahanam
hariharathmajam Devamashraye
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
One who blesses with a smile and one who is very pretty
One who is adorned by sandal paste
One who is like a lion to the elephants and who rides on a tiger
Oh son of Hari and Hara, We take refuge in you
I take refuge in you, I take refuge in you
Srithajanapriyam Chintithapradam
Sruthivibhushanam Sadhujeevanam
Sruthimanoharam Geethalalasam
Hariharathmajam Devamashraye
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
Sharanam Ayyappa Swamy Sharanam Ayyappa
One who is dear to his devotees and who fulfills wishes
One who is praised by the vedas and who blesses life of ascetics
One who is the essence of Vedas and who enjoys divine music
Oh son of Hari and Hara, We take refuge in you
I take refuge in you, I take refuge in you.
